Transaction 2d3127d94cab01ec9f59f5225eafcba6984bb5aeb9e51136561f146d4a5eed0b
1 Input
1 Output
-
2d3127d94cab01ec9f59f5225eafcba6984bb5aeb9e51136561f146d4a5eed0b:0
- value
- 2990298
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c52076de821693485a26cac10715cc607cc2b1a7 OP_EQUAL
- address
- 3KfKvzhszEgxYpfR7RxbGWFxxfaHkZxPDZ